Everyday Life in Early Imperial China
Considers the important aspects of life during the Han period, when the foundations were laid for the chief political, economic, cultural and social structures that would characterise imperial China.
Everyday Life in Early Imperial China by Michael Loewe delves into the significant aspects of life during the Han period. This era was pivotal as it laid the groundwork for the primary political, economic, cultural, and social structures that would come to define imperial China.
The book offers a comprehensive exploration of how these foundational elements were established and their lasting impact on subsequent generations. It provides a detailed examination of the various aspects of daily life in this formative era of Chinese history.

About the Author
Michael Loewe was University Lecturer in Chinese Studies, University of Cambridge, from 1963 to 1990. He is an Emeritus Fellow of Clare Hall.
